2026/03/17

Why is Google Crawling 404 a good thing? John Mueller Explained!

John Muller explained that Googlebot crawling 404 pages is a good thing. It means that Google is interested in crawling more content from the website.

Google’s John Muller uploaded a video on the topic “How Google treats 404 and 410 status codes differently?” The video explains the impact of 404 and 410 pages. He also explained why it is good if Google crawls your 404 pages.

Why is Google Crawling 404 a good thing? John Mueller Explained!: eAskme

Other helpful articles: How to use AI to streamline SEO Tasks?

404 Status Code:

404 status code represents the page that does not exist. It is an error code. In search engine optimization, the 404-error means that you need to fix links that lead to broken pages. Modern SEO does not require web admins to fix 404 error pages.

Whenever a user or crawler visits a page that does not exist, the server sends 404 error messages. This message communicates that the requested page does not exist. The error is that the request is not in the webpage.

404 error is also called 404 Not Found. Whenever a requested page is not found, it results in a 404 status code.

Why Google Crawls 404 Pages:

A Reddit user posted that Google keeps crawling his 404 pages. Even though those pages were not listed on the sitemap. The Googlebot is crawling pages with a status code of 404.

This indicates that the crawl budget is getting wasted on missing pages.

The user claimed that he checked pages-sitemap.xml for missing pages, and the pages are not there.

John Muller’s response to 404 Crawling:

Google has been crawling 404 pages for a very long time. Pages that are removed often fall in this category.

John Muller makes it clear that repeated 404 crawling means that Google wants to crawl more content, and it is a good sign for the website.

404 Page Not Found Response:

404 status code is nothing more than a page not found. It also displays that there is no error on the page, but the request itself is an error.

410 Gone Response:

410 status code means that the page is gone permanently. It indicates that the links to the 410 pages should be removed.

How Google Handles 404 and 410 Status Codes:

  • 410: It is the error status code that indicates that the page has been removed permanently. Google treats it the same way it treats the 404 status code.
  • 404: This status code means that the page does not exist. Google crawlers can still crawl 410 or 404 pages.

John Muller on 404 and 410 Codes:

John Muller explained that these error codes do not cause a problem. You can leave them the way they are.

Google has no issue if your website search console report displays multiple 404 and 410 pages.

404 Server Response Misunderstandings:

Many web admins and SEOs often make mistakes thinking 404 is an error page.

404 (Page Not Found):

404 responses simply mean that the page was not found. Even the official web standard for the 404-status code confirms that.

404 Is Not an Error:

404 is a status code, not an error. There is nothing to fix as the page is not broken. It is the request that is trying to visit the page that does not exist.

Conclusion:

Googlebot often crawls pages with a 404 status code. It does not mean that you must fix anything. It simply means that there is no page for the requested URL.

Search console displays 404 errors so that web admins know which pages are intentionally gone and which are just error requests.

Other helpful articles:

Newsletter

Join 150,000+ Digital Leaders.

Learn how to stay ahead.

Related Posts